Design Tips for CNC Press Brake Forming Grade 1 Titanium
A few design choices make a real difference to cost and quality. Consistent bend radii, adequate flange lengths and grain-direction awareness reduce cracking and springback in formed Grade 1 Titanium. CNC Press Brake Forming Tolerances & Surface Finish
Formed Grade 1 Titanium holds bend angles to about ±0.5° and consistent flange dimensions, with bend allowance compensated for the material and thickness.
